Cutting a section along every grid line in Revit is repetitive by design: pick the Section tool, drag along the exact axis, adjust the crop to the building extent, then type a name to the Vietnamese numbering convention. Multiply that by the dozens of grids in a real project and it's the same four steps over and over — miss one grid in the sequence and every section number after it drifts out of order.
Every grid needs the Section tool dragged along the right axis, then the crop re-adjusted to match elevation and model extent — a 40-grid project means 40 passes of the exact same motion.
Sections named to the Vietnamese standard need continuous numbering in grid order; inserting one extra grid midway forces a chain rename of every section after it.
With no automatic reference to the model extent, each drafter eyeballs the crop — published sections end up with inconsistent depth and visible area across disciplines on the same project.
Once created, each section still needs to be opened, given a view template, and checked for graphic overrides — a step that's easy to skip when a deadline is close.
Dedicated add-ins for this are narrow in scope: Beam Section (JSP Solutions, $25, Revit 2017–2020) auto-generates and names sections with a template applied, but only for structural beam sections — not whole-building sections along grid lines. For grid-based building sections, the common approach is still Revit's native Section tool: drag each grid by hand, fix the crop, type the name.
